Imli Ki Meethi Chutney In Hindi - Sweet Tamarind Chutney
Imli ki meethi chutney is a traditional indian recipe which is made in almost every household with tamarind. Sweet tamarind chutney can be made very easily.
Servings 5 serve
Calories 105kcal
Ingredients
- 100 gm Tamarind Imli
- 70 gm Jaggery gur
- ¼ tsp Fennel seed saunf
- ¼ tsp Fenugreek seed methi dana
- ¼ tsp Black salt
- Pinch Asafoetida hing
- ½ tsp Cumin powder roasted
- ¼ tsp black cumin kala jeera
Instructions
- Soak tamarind in 2 cups of boiling water for an hour after breaking into small pieces
- Mash it entirely with the help of hands or spoon and strain, pressing the tamarind into the strainer with the help of spoon so that all the pulps get removed. Add water if required.
- Put pulp in a pan and cook on medium flame.
- Add jaggery and all the ingredients. Mix it well and cook for 10 mins until the Jaggery gets dissolve or chutney becomes little thick in consistency.
- Set aside add asafoetida and cool completely before storing it in airtight container.
- Serve with kachori, samosas, Pakoras, chaat etc.
- You can serve as a dipping sauce for French fries.
- And here is your Imli Ki Meethi Chutney (Tamarind Chutney) ready to serve
Video
Notes
To remove fennel seed, Fenugreek seed from the chutney then once again sieve the chutney after becoming warm so that chutney becomes smooth.
